Morris receives visa after pressure from press organizationsPosted Jul 28 2010
After denying Hollman Morris, an independent Colombian journalist, a U.S. visa, the U.S. State Department received pressure from International Press Institute and other international organizations. On July 27, the State Department reversed its decision. Morris can now travel to Harvard and begin his Nieman Foundation fellowship.
